World Cup Fantasy managers will have to respond quickly to the emerging trends in Russia, as they prepare their transfers ahead of the Gameround 2 deadline on Tuesday.

We’ve taken our first look at the Opta World Cup data, which is exclusively available to members after the completion of each match.

Our analysis covers all fixtures contested in Groups A-F, with a scrutiny of Group G and H to follow before the second set of group matches commence.

Not surprisingly, Cristiano Ronaldo (£12.0m) has been at the heart of the transfer market in recent days following his 16-point haul in Portugal’s opening fixture: since Friday night, his ownership has doubled.

Elsewhere, there appears to be a strong case to load up on Uruguay players ahead of their match with Saudi Arabia, while the underlying statistics should provide some consolation to owners of Lionel Messi and Neymar following the £12.0m-rated forwards’ opening-match blanks.
